Description

The 340,000 ft Courts Complex contains offices and support spaces designed to house the operations of 27 separate departments and offices of Sangamon County government. The Complex also houses the meeting room of the Sangamon County Board, the county legislative body. The Courts Complex centers on the work of local justice and the judiciary, and the complex contains court rooms, court support spaces, the sheriff's office and the county jail. The Sangamon County jail has 314 beds for persons awaiting trail or sentenced to short terms of imprisonment for misdemeanors. The complex was designed by FWAI Architects Inc.
